Course Plan for Pharmaceutical jurisprudence

Course Code BP505T Course Pharmaceutical jurisprudence

Prepared by Ms. Sujata Bote Date

Prerequisites N.A.

Course Outcomes
At the end of the course the students should be able to:
CLO1 State1 the objectives, terminologies, offence and penalties of various laws related to drugs.

CLO2 Explain2 the history of pharmaceutical legislation, pharmacy ethics, pharmacy act,
administration and controlling of acts and rules.
CLO3 Describe2 the drug and cosmetic act and rules and Medicinal and Toilet preparation Act
CLO4 Explain2 the act and rules to control drug price, Narcotic drugs and Psychotropic
substances, magic remedies.

CLO5 Illustrate3 the act for prevention of cruelty to animals, medical termination of pregnancy,
and rights to information and intellectual property right.

Course Contents

Unit Title No. of


No. Hours
I Drug and Cosmetics Act, 1940 and its rules 1945 10Hrs

II Drug and Cosmetics Act, 1940 and its rules 1945 10Hrs

III Pharmacy Act 1948, Medicinal and Toilet preparation Act 1955, Narcotic Drugs 10Hrs
and Psychotropic substances Act 1985

IV Study of Salient features of Drug and Magic Remedies Act and its rules, 08Hrs
Prevention of Cruelty to Animal Act 1960, National Pharmaceutical Pricing
Authority: Drug Price Control Order 2013

V Pharmaceutical legislation, Code of Pharmaceutical Ethics, Medical Termination 07Hrs


of Pregnancy Act, Right to Information Act, Introduction to Intellectual Property
Rights (IPR)
